美文网首页IOS面试集锦iOS面试
2024年可能会问到的iOS面试ti(十)

2024年可能会问到的iOS面试ti(十)

作者: anny_4243 | 来源:发表于2024-04-06 16:22 被阅读0次

1.什么是iOS中的可选绑定(Optional Binding)?

回答:可选绑定是一种在Swift语言中用于安全地解包可选类型的方法。它允许我们检查可选类型是否包含值,并将其安全地解包到一个非可选的变量或常量中,以便进一步使用。这样可以避免在解包时发生空指针异常,提高代码的健壮性和安全性。

2.你有使用过Core ML吗?

回答:Core ML是苹果提供的一个机器学习框架,可以让开发者在iOS应用中集成机器学习模型,实现智能功能,比如图像识别、语音识别等。

3.在iOS开发中,如何实现网络请求的错误处理?

回答:在iOS开发者,当我们发起网络请求时,有时服务器可能会出现问题或者网络连接不稳定,导致请求失败。为了确保用户体验和应用稳定性,我们需要在代码中进行错误处理,例如使用try- catch语句或者使用回调函数来捕获和处理网络请求的错误。

4.你认为苹果公司在未来几年可能会推出哪些重要的iOS版本更新,以及你认为这些更新可能会对开发者和用户带来怎样的影响?

回答:未来几年,苹果可能会推出iOS版本更新,改进性能、增加新功能和修复bug。这些更新可能包括强大的人工智能、增强现实功能、更智能的Siri等,对开发者意味着需要学习新技术和更新应用,而对用户则可能带来更流畅的体验和更多有趣的功能。

5.如何在iOS应用中实现本地化(国际化)?

回答:本地化就是使你的应用能够适应不同的语言和地区。你可以通过提供不同的语言版本的文本、图像和其他资源来实现。当用户选择特定语言或地区时,应用会自动显示相应的内容,让用户在自己熟悉的语言环境中使用应用。

相关文章

  • iOS 面试收录

    收录前言:网上收录iOS 面试中可能会遇到的问题 iOS面试题-面试常问问题(一) include、#import...

  • iOS面试被问到的问题

    近期面试问答汇总 @property(nonatomic,getter=isOn) BOOL on; 中的gett...

  • 面试--Block

    iOS面试大都会问到Block问题,一般都会问到__weak和__strong以及__block其实这些都没有什么...

  • iOS-OC对象原理_isKindOfClass&isMembe

    前言 在iOS面试中,经常会被问到关于isKindOfClass和isMemberOfClass相关的问题,比如下...

  • iOS源码解析:多线程<一>

    iOS开发中经常要使用到多线程,在面试的时候也是经常问到,比较常见的面试题有下面这些: iOS的多线程方案有哪几种...

  • 2018-08-24

    (转)Python 面试中可能会被问到的问题 原标题:10 家公司 Python 面试题总结 1 简述解释型和编译...

  • SDWebImage源码解读

     最近帮忙经理面试了一些iOS开发,当问到是否看过SDWebImage源码时,都说看过。但是当问到具体实现时几乎都...

  • 也来说Objective-C中的属性

    在面试iOS的时候,常常会被问到一些基础的问题,属性的声明关键词@property就很经常会被问到。那么@prop...

  • 老生常谈 之runtime!

    runtime!runtime!runtime! 几乎每个iOS开发从业者在面试时都会被问到什么是runtime?...

  • Runtime应用--动态添加方法

    在面试中可能会被问到:是否使用过performSelector这个方法?这个问题其实就是考察Runtime的动态添...

网友评论

    本文标题:2024年可能会问到的iOS面试ti(十)

    本文链接:https://www.haomeiwen.com/subject/cmnatjtx.html